The Space
This studio is all about smart spatial design and front-row city views. Floor-to-ceiling glass draws your eye straight out to the balcony, where you get a dual view of the Burj Khalifa skyline and the blue waters of the swimming pool directly below. Inside, the living area pairs light terrazzo flooring with a low-profile cream sofa, a pops-of-orange footstool, and a round glass coffee table anchored by a woven rug. Tucked along the side wall is a deep-set dining booth with warm leather seating—perfect for catching up on emails or sharing a meal—leading into a galley kitchen finished in muted sage green and light wood with black SMEG appliances.
Bedroom
Instead of a standard bedroom setup, the queen bed is built into its own wooden alcove structure, giving it a cozy "nest" feel that stays tucked away from the main lounge. Dressed in all-white bedding, the sleeping corner features an adjustable wall lamp and a wall-mounted flat screen positioned directly at the foot of the bed. Built-in shelving and custom closets keep your luggage completely out of sight.
The bathroom makes a big statement with floor-to-ceiling vertical subway tiles in a deep sea-green tone. Highlighting a luxury boutique feel, it comes with a spacious glass-enclosed rain shower, gold hardware accents, a wide sink, and an oversized illuminated mirror.
